Open Call:

Akademie Schloss Solitude has launched Web Residencies No. 22, titled Ignore All Previous Instructions, curated by the Berlin-based artist duo ! Mediengruppe Bitnik. Celebrating the tenth anniversary of the Web Residencies programme, this edition invites artists to develop projects that question dominant technological systems, including surveillance capitalism, platform monopolies, artificial intelligence, and prompt injection. Six selected participants will receive a four-week online residency and a grant to realise their projects.

Institutional Context:

Founded in 2016, Akademie Schloss Solitude’s Web Residencies programme supports emerging digital practitioners and artists working with web based practices across disciplines. The programme provides an online platform where artists can experiment with digital technologies, present works in progress, and engage critically with the intersections of art, technology, internet culture, and society. Each edition is developed in collaboration with invited curators who establish a thematic framework for new commissions.

Eligibility and Criteria:

Applications are open to artists of all disciplines, with no age limit. Individual artists and collectives may apply, although only one proposal may be submitted per applicant.

Applicants must submit:

  • A project title
  • A header image
  • A project concept in English of 1,000 to 1,500 characters
  • A description of the proposed presentation format
  • A short biography
  • A summary of previous projects
  • A list of prizes and fellowships
  • A PDF portfolio or project description of up to 10 pages
  • Links to previous work

Projects may be new or ongoing, provided they remain process-based and suitable for online presentation. All submissions must be made in English through the online application platform.

Evaluation Process:

Applications will be reviewed by ! Mediengruppe Bitnik together with Sarah Donderer, Programme Coordinator for Digital Cultures and Co-Lead of SCOPE at Akademie Schloss Solitude. Six projects will be selected based on their artistic quality, conceptual strength, and engagement with the curatorial theme.

Practical Information:

The residency takes place entirely online from 22 September to 22 October 2026. Each selected artist or collective will receive:

  • A four-week online residency
  • An online presentation of the completed project
  • A grant of €1,200
  • Access to an optional one-day online coding workshop on 17 September 2026

The Application deadline is 7 August 2026, at 6:00 PM CEST.

Residency projects will be launched online during October and November 2026.

Applications and Queries:

Applications must be submitted through the Akademie Schloss Solitude online application portal. Email submissions will not be accepted. Full application guidelines, eligibility information, and frequently asked questions are available on the Akademie Schloss Solitude website.
